Installing an internal solutions port

CAUTION—SHOCK HAZARD: To avoid the risk of electrical shock, if you are accessing the controller
board or installing optional hardware or memory devices sometime after setting up the printer, then turn
the printer off, and unplug the power cord from the electrical outlet before continuing. If you have any
other devices attached to the printer, then turn them off as well, and unplug any cables going into the
printer.
1
Turn off the printer.
2
Unplug the power cord from the electrical outlet, and then from the printer.
3
Unpack the internal solutions port (ISP) kit.
Note: Remove the preinstalled interface cable from the ISP.
